YASMINA of CAIRO
Yasmina, 'The English Rose of Cairo', has studied, performed and lived the world of oriental dance for more than 25 years. Discovering the form in Morocco in 1983, she began training in London with various teachers, and performed in many of the capital's Arab nightclubs during the late 1980's. Then she began accepting contracts abroad, including India, and an eighteen-month tour of Italy. In 1989 Yasmina began performing regularly in the Middle East, leaving London to dance full-time. Starting with a six-month stay in Morocco, a fitting return to the place where her original passion had been kindled, she danced in many Middle Eastern countries including Bahrain, the United Arab Emirates (Dubai and Abu Dhabi), Syria and Jordan, before arriving solo in Egypt in the summer of 1995.
Redirecting her style to modern Egyptian with the help of Raqia Hassan and Ibrahim Akef, she quickly secured a contract at the Meridien Heliopolis, where she performed nightly for 3 years. Yasmina has remained in Cairo ever since, appearing with her orchestra at major Cairo venues such as Safir, Pyramisa and the Semiramis Intercontinental hotels, the Nile Maxime, Tivoli Heliopolis, as well as hundreds of weddings and parties in Cairo and around Egypt
